Description
A wonderful story occur post-Soviet Kiev thatis equally darkly-humorous and threatening,Within the broadly praised prequel to Penguin Dropped, ambitious author Viktor Zolotaryov brings a down-and-out existence in poverty-and-violence-wracked Kiev—he’s out of work and his only friend is just a penguin, Misha, that he saved once the nearby zoo began eliminating creatures. Much more nerve-wracking: a local mobster has had a shine to Misha and really wants to maintain funding him for events.But Viktor believes he’s eventually caught a rest when he gets a well-paying work in the Kiev paper publishing “living obituaries” of local dignitaries—articles to be submitted for use once the time comes.The only point is, it appears the time usually comes the moment Viktor creates the content. Gradually knowing that their own life maybe in peril, Viktor also understands that the one thing that could be keeping him alive is his penguin.
